Just one adverse effect of decriminialisation is net-widening: an increase in the number of people arrested or billed. The best way decriminalisation is implemented can impact the extent of net-widening.

De jure decriminalisation is presented in 3 state/territories: in the form of civil penalty schemes. It is only readily available for cannabis.
Legalisation of cannabis is relatively modern in many jurisdictions Therefore the lengthy-expression benefits or issues of legalisation usually are not nevertheless acknowledged.
South Australia, the ACT and Northern Territory have decriminalised cannabis by implementing civil penalties, if anyone meets specific eligibility standards. All other states don't have any decriminalisation choices for any illicit drugs.
